The local health department provides free or low-cost lead screening for children six years old or under and prenatal patients. Case management and follow-up services for those with elevated blood lead levels are also available. All children under the age of six should be screened for lead poisoning. Children should be tested again at age 9-12 months and at 24 months. Children who are at higher risk may need to be tested more frequently. Contact your local health department for more information.
